Don't know anything about it being better, I just need one for the GPz750 Turbo because the rubber dampers are shot and I don't think it would be a good idea to bolt/rivet it solid.

If I don't find one, I may try banding a GPz750 clutch basket and see how that works.

What bikes from that era came with FI? The GPz turbo did i assume.


1980 KZ1000G Classic
1981-84 GPz1100
1984-85 GPz750 Turbo
